Average Greenhouse Manager Salary in Uzbekistan for 2026

A greenhouse manager in Uzbekistan earns about 10,835,000 UZS a year. That's 32% below the national average of 15,838,200 UZS.

Pay ranges widely from country to country and from role to role. The lowest reported salaries in Uzbekistan sit around 5,747,700 UZS a year, while the very top stretches to 16,439,200 UZS. How greenhouse manager pay ranges in Uzbekistan

A good way to think about salary in Uzbekistan is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all greenhouse managers in Uzbekistan earn less than 10,187,500 UZS a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".

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 7,174,700 UZS (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 12,481,200 UZS (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of greenhouse managers s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.

The very lowest reported salaries sit around 5,747,700 UZS. The highest stretch to 16,439,200 UZS,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. Pay raises for a greenhouse manager in Uzbekistan

Most countries hand out at least some kind of pay raise every year, typically when an employee's contract is reviewed or as a cost-of-living adjustment to keep wages roughly in step with inflation. The rhythm and size of those raises varies hugely between industries.

A typical worker doing this role in Uzbekistan sees a raise of about 5% every 31 months, which works out to roughly 2% on an annual basis. That figure is the typical underlying rate; in years where inflation runs high you can usually expect a bit more, and in flat-economy years a bit less.

Across all jobs in Uzbekistan, the national average raise is around 5% every 28 months.

Greenhouse manager bonus rates in Uzbekistan

Bonuses are the other half of total compensation, and they vary a lot between jobs and industries. Some roles are paid almost entirely in base salary; others lean heavily on bonus structures tied to revenue, project completion or company performance. Whether a job pays a bonus, how big it is, and how often it lands all factor into whether the headline salary is actually a good offer.

34%

34% of greenhouse managers in Uzbekistan reported a bonus of some kind in the past twelve months. That makes a greenhouse manager a low-bonus role overall, which is useful context when you're weighing up a job offer where the base is below market.

Among those who did receive a bonus, the size of the payment varied substantially. Reported bonuses ranged from 3% to 5% of base salary. The remaining 66% of greenhouse managers reported no bonus at all over the same period.
